LISTENING PART 1
J:Hey,Wu Yue,do you know what kind of instrument these Miao performers are playing?
WY:Yes,it's called a lusheng,my favourite musical instrument.
J:It sounds beautiful.Is it made of bamboo? WY: Yes.Can you guess when it was invented?
J:Um...five hundred years ago?I can't tell.I know China has a very long history.
WY:That's a good guess,but the lusheng actually has a history of over 3,000 years.It's even mentioned in the oldest collection of Chinese poetry.
J:Wow,such a long time ago.There must be many beautiful songs.
WY:Yes,indeed,and they all make me proud.You know,I'm a Miao, too,and I'm really proud of our culture.Look,the performers are performing the lusheng dance.[Music.]
J:This is great!And I really like the silver accessories that the girls are wearing.What are they?
WY:Oh,they're traditional hand-made accessories.I can help you buy some as souvenirs if you like.
J:Great,thanks!I hope they're not too expensive.
WY:Oh,well,it will depend on the percentage of silver.
